Descripción
Sumario:We analyze the symmetry-conserving-variational-dynamics and the time-dependent-generator-coordinate methods showing their equivalence for a large class of problems. The application to actual calculations involving the restoration of the rotational symmetry in nuclear dynamics is examined together with the Gaussian overlap hypothesis. It is shown that the range of validity of the combined approach is restricted to very weak symmetry breaking. The relative location of the method in the context of variational approximations to the dynamics is established as well as the various relations among different procedures. © 1985 The American Physical Society.
